Hi. Greg K. quoted a good price, and he anneals the disks. They don't come certified either because of the liability issue. I can't remember where, but I've heard that you can get a certified product and the cost is basically X10. If you plan on doing commercial work, or need to insure the sub and occupants, getting the ABS certification, or Lloyd's of London, then the certification would be required. Who was it that said ''when the paper work weighs as much as the sub, you're done'' ? It all depends on what you plan on doing with your boat, and how much risk you can tolerate. Frank D.
